Abstract

Move over, platinum: A Pt-free direct hydrazine fuel cell (DHFC), which uses an anion-exchange polymer electrolyte, shows a maximum power-generation performance of 0.5 W cm−2 (1250 mA cm−2 at 0.4 V). Its performance is comparable to that of the hydrogen polymer electrolyte fuel cell (PEFC) and far exceeds that of the direct methanol fuel cell (DMFC).
